Forgot about Ferrari using Facom but when I was there the official supplier was the Italian manufacturer Beta

Some sockets were custom, the socket pictured is an evolution of the very 1st F1 wheel gun 'smart socket' I designed. It was machined from titanium for lightness, had a built in strain gauge which counted the impacts to illuminate a green light on the gun to let the mechanic know the wheel nut has been tightened



Facom made a bespoke titanium car tool kit for the McLaren F1 but you needed a guy in a van following with a giant torque wrench and spare wheel if you needed to fix a flat
